Our promise
Jonas Philanthropies is improving healthcare for the better by investing where it matters most. We address high-need issues and audiences with high-impact solutions: promoting leadership in nursing and veterans healthcare, preventing and treating low vision and blindness, and protecting our children’s environmental health.
Continuing the legacy
The Jonas legacy continues to be carried out by family members, John Jonas, Founder and CEO, The Jonas Group and Vice President, Jonas Philanthropies and Lendri Purcell, Vice President, Jonas Philanthropies, Founder, Trees for Climate Health and Co-Founder FACTS (Families Advocating for Chemical and Toxics Safety). John and Lendri now lead the Jonas Philanthropies Advisory Board and the organization’s ongoing commitment to serving the nation’s most vulnerable communities.
